Bengaluru Saw The Most Users On THIS Extra-Marital App In 2024, Mumbai Ranks Second

On the app, claimed to be operated by women for women, nearly 40 per cent of women users spend up to 45 minutes daily on the platform.

Gleeden, an extra-marital dating platform, has crossed the significant milestone of 3 million users in India, driven by a remarkable 270 per cent surge in its user base during 2024, as per data shared by the app. Notably, women users on the platform grew by 128 per cent, with women now making up 58 per cent of the total user base. The app also shared details on which cities led in terms of usage last year.

Which City Leads On Gleeden Usage In India?

As first reported by Moneycontrol, among cities, Bengaluru emerged as the leader with 20 per cent of the app's Indian users. Mumbai followed closely with 19 per cent, Kolkata at 18 per cent, and Delhi at 15 per cent. While metro cities have traditionally dominated Gleeden’s user base, the platform has also seen rising interest from smaller cities such as Bhopal, Vadodara, and Kochi.

According to the Gleeden report, nearly 40 per cent of women users on the app spend up to 45 minutes daily on the platform. Many of these users fall within the 30-45 age group, reflecting a demographic shift toward more mature users exploring unconventional relationships.

What Is Gleeden?

The Gleeden app, claimed to be operated by women for women, allows women users to access its services for free. Men are evaluated by female members, ensuring a selective and controlled platform experience.

Gleeden markets itself as a space for individuals seeking discreet encounters outside conventional relationship structures. The platform provides personalised advice from in-house experts to support users in navigating their online interactions.

Gleeden attributes this widespread growth not only to evolving relationship dynamics but also to the platform’s emphasis on safety and privacy.

Sybil Shiddell, Country Manager for Gleeden in India, highlighted the changing societal norms that have fueled the app's expansion. “India has always been a pivotal market for Gleeden, and reaching the 3 million user mark is a testament to the evolving perceptions of relationships in the country. The growing interest of women users highlights the importance of platforms that prioritise safety, discretion, and freedom of choice in today’s world,” she said.

This surge in popularity underscores a significant cultural shift, highlighting how digital platforms like Gleeden are redefining the narrative of relationships in modern India.
